The Red House Mystery (Unabridged) A. A. Milne
When ne’er-do-well Robert Ablett is found dead at his brother’s idyllic country house, a crime of passion or an unfortunate accident seem the most obvious explanations. But to dapper would-be sleuth Antony Gillingham, the death – and the baffling disappearance of the man of the house – suggests a far stranger story. Eagerly assisted by his friend Bill Beverley – the Watson to his Holmes – Gillingham sets out to discover the truth.

This was A. A. Milne’s first and last – though successful – true venture into crime writing, a genre he declared a passion for. Light-hearted and gently suspenseful, The Red House Mystery is brilliantly crafted to offer the reader pleasure in both following Gillingham’s methods and attempting to outwit him.
